I need to read my .mdb files from a netserver. The serverdrive is w:

But when i run the program, i'll get a message saying that the file is
allready open
or that i dont have permission to open the file.

I dont have any problems when i use the .mdb file on the local machine or
from the discdrive.

Please help me, it's very urgent...

Michael,

Are you sure you have full access permissions for that network drive?
Try opening the file in Access directly to see if you can alter it
that way. If not, I'd suggest you contact your system administrator to
get full permissions.
